, a mechanical designer and rock hound.Terzaghi likewise established the framework for concepts of bearing capacity of foundations, and the theory for forecast of the price of settlement of clay layers because of combination. Later on, Maurice Biot totally created the three-dimensional soil debt consolidation concept, extending the one-dimensional design formerly developed by Terzaghi to much more basic theories and presenting the set of fundamental equations of Poroelasticity.

Rates of pay usually boost as your knowledge and abilities expand, with guidelines aiming to a graduate starting wage of between 18,000 and 28,000 per year in the UK. This increases to 26,000 to 36,000 with a couple of years of experience and afterwards getting to 40,000 to 60,000+ for senior, legal or master designers.
